Output 87e853e32b6a3ee521538a12e62f25208f34481f13e8918d7b01e3eced5aa5c8:2

value
629460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c2c458b77bac57a868a0b150a5c885e655e1d08 OP_EQUAL
address
37BBW6tij4WmUFV9PVzBd7zSiPFCKJXbmM
transaction
87e853e32b6a3ee521538a12e62f25208f34481f13e8918d7b01e3eced5aa5c8
spent
true